UNB, UAE :
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ina arrived in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) on Sunday morning from Germany on an official visit to attend the International Defence Exhibition (IDEX-2019) to be held in Abu Dhabi later in the day.
The aircraft carrying the Prime Minister and her entourage landed at Abu
Dhabi International Airport at 6:36 am, local time, (BST 8:36 am). Bangladesh Ambassador to the UAE Mohammad Imran received the Prime Minister at the airport. Sheikh Hasina left Munich International Airport for Abu Dhabi by a flight of Etihad Airlines on Saturday at 9:40pm, local time, (BST 2:40 am, Sunday).
Bangladesh Ambassador to Germany Imtiaz Ahmed saw her off at the airport.
During her stay in the UAE, two MoUs on investment are likely to be signed with the private office of Sheikh Ahmed Dalmook Al Maktoum.
Bangladesh Power Development Board (BPDB) will sign an MoU for undertaking projects on the development of Liquefied Natural Gas (LNG) Terminal, Power Plant and any other project of mutual interest.
Bangladesh Investment Development Authority (BIDA) will sign the second MoU for setting up a Special Economic Zone on 300 acres of land in Matarbari. Sheikh Hasina will attend the Opening Session of the International Defence Exhibition (IDEX-2019) at Abu Dhabi National Exhibition Centre (ADNEC) on Sunday.
